Mrunal Thakur's films may have garnered varied reviews from audiences and reviewers this year, but with the release of Selfiee, Gumraah, lust stories 2, Aankh Micholi, and Pippa, it's safe to say that 2023 has been very exciting for her. On december 7, her sixth project of the year will be released to theatres. Hi Nanna is her second telugu film after Sita Ramam (2022), and she will be partnered with south superstar nani for the first time.

Mrunal is now doing a film with vijay deverakonda and waiting for the release of pooja Meri jaan, which also stars Huma Qureshi. The latter is about a lady who is being pursued by an unnamed admirer. While most elements are being kept under wraps, Mrunal spilled the beans on the project and how filming for it was 'creatively gratifying' in an exclusive interview.

"We shot for pooja Meri jaan in Delhi," she explained. It was one of the nicest experiences because every day after pack-up, I'd just lay on my bed and felt so artistically fulfilled and grateful to god because I truly wanted to be a part of a film that would spark a discourse."

Filming pooja Meri jaan was also a cathartic experience for Mrunal, as it helped her find answers to various problems she had as a woman. "Whenever I read a script, I try to connect my character to who I am in real life." I had a lot of questions after reading the screenplay of pooja Meri jaan, but I didn't know how to address them. 'Wow, I've got to discover these answers,' I thought. "I discovered a new me while filming and realised that some of the things that happened to me in the past aren't okay," she explained.
